How do I push VPC flow logs to Splunk using Amazon Kinesis Firehose?

How do I push VPC flow logs to Splunk using Amazon Kinesis Firehose?

Published on Dec 05, 2018

Find more details in the AWS Knowledge Center: https://amzn.to/2zGs6Jm Umesh, an AWS Cloud Infrastructure Architect, shows you how to push Amazon VPC flow logs to Splunk using Amazon Kinesis Data Firehose instead of using the pull method.
